Ein modernes, hochgradig anpassbares und reaktionsfähiges Jekyll-Theme für die Dokumentation mit integrierter Suche.
Einfaches Hosten auf GitHub-Seiten mit wenigen Abhängigkeiten.
Sehen Sie es in Aktion!
Eine Video-Komplettlösung verschiedener Just the Docs-Funktionen
Die Just the Docs-Vorlage bietet die einfachste, schnellste und einfachste Möglichkeit, eine neue Website zu erstellen, die das Just the Docs-Design verwendet. Um mit der Erstellung einer Website zu beginnen, klicken Sie einfach auf „Vorlage verwenden“!
Hinweis: Um das Theme zu verwenden, müssen Sie das Just the Docs-Repository nicht klonen oder forken! Sie sollten dies nur tun, wenn Sie beabsichtigen, die Theme-Dokumente lokal zu durchsuchen, zur Entwicklung des Themes beizutragen oder ein neues Theme basierend auf Just the Docs zu entwickeln.
Sie können die mit der Vorlage erstellte Website ganz einfach so einstellen, dass sie auf GitHub Pages veröffentlicht wird. In der README-Datei der Vorlage wird die Vorgehensweise sowie weitere Details erläutert.
Wenn Jekyll auf Ihrem Computer installiert ist, können Sie die erstellte Site auch lokal erstellen und in der Vorschau anzeigen. Auf diese Weise können Sie Änderungen testen, bevor Sie sie festschreiben, und müssen nicht auf GitHub-Seiten warten. 1 Und Sie können Ihren lokalen Build auf einer anderen Plattform als GitHub Pages bereitstellen.
Genauer gesagt, die erstellte Website:
Gemfile
und lädt den just-the-docs
-Gem Darüber hinaus steht es Ihnen frei, Websites, die Sie mit der Vorlage erstellen, nach Ihren Wünschen anzupassen. Sie können die Versionen von just-the-docs
und Jekyll, die es verwendet, problemlos ändern sowie weitere Plugins hinzufügen.
Alternativ können Sie das Theme als Ruby Gem installieren, ohne eine neue Site zu erstellen.
Fügen Sie diese Zeile zur Gemfile
Ihrer Jekyll-Site hinzu:
gem "just-the-docs"
Und fügen Sie diese Zeile zur _config.yml
Ihrer Jekyll-Site hinzu:
theme : just-the-docs
Und dann ausführen:
$ bundle
Oder installieren Sie es selbst als:
$ gem install just-the-docs
Alternativ können Sie es während der Entwicklung Ihrer Site in Docker ausführen
$ docker-compose up
Informationen zur Verwendung finden Sie in der Dokumentation.
Fehlerberichte, Vorschläge für neue Funktionen und Pull-Requests sind auf GitHub unter https://github.com/just-the-docs/just-the-docs willkommen. Dieses Projekt soll ein sicherer, einladender Raum für die Zusammenarbeit sein, und von den Mitwirkenden wird erwartet, dass sie sich an den Verhaltenskodex der Mitwirkendenvereinbarung halten.
So richten Sie Ihre Umgebung für die Entwicklung dieses Themas ein: Verzweigen Sie dieses Repo und führen Sie die bundle install
aus dem Stammverzeichnis aus.
Eine moderne Devcontainer-Konfiguration für VSCode ist enthalten.
Ihr Theme wird genau wie eine normale Jekyll-Site eingerichtet! Um Ihr Theme zu testen, führen Sie bundle exec jekyll serve
aus und öffnen Sie Ihren Browser unter http://localhost:4000
. Dadurch wird ein Jekyll-Server gestartet, der Ihr Theme verwendet. Fügen Sie wie gewohnt Seiten, Dokumente, Daten usw. hinzu, um den Inhalt Ihres Themes zu testen. Wenn Sie Änderungen an Ihrem Design und Ihren Inhalten vornehmen, wird Ihre Website neu generiert und Sie sollten die Änderungen nach einer Aktualisierung wie gewohnt im Browser sehen.
Wenn dieses Thema veröffentlicht wird, werden nur die mit Git verfolgten Dateien in _layouts
, _includes
und _sass
in das Gem aufgenommen.
Das Thema ist als Open Source unter den Bedingungen der MIT-Lizenz verfügbar.
Es kann bis zu 10 Minuten dauern, bis Änderungen an Ihrer Website veröffentlicht werden, nachdem Sie die Änderungen an GitHub übertragen haben. ↩